American Hero lost...

Paul Tibbets, who piloted the B-29 bomber Enola Gay that dropped the atomic bomb on Hiroshima, died Thursday.

He saved at least tens of thousands of American and allied lives and many Japanese lives as well since the full force of the Allies would have been turned on Japan following Victory in Europe. He also helped end the huge economic drain on our country and our allies.

He was just a man who did his job and did it well. He wasn't proud to have killed as many people as he did, nor was he ashamed of it.

Anyone who has ever talked to this man surely would be impressed with his knowledge on any topic as well as his openess. He flew the state of the art Bomber at the time and commanded one of the air wings. His son, now does the same as his Dad did. He flys stealth bombers and did/does command the air wing.
